Hello guys, I would like to give some of insight being watched this guy probably a bit more than most you here.

 

So Mario is actually a good player, he was bought out from his loan spell last year after showing some promise couple of seasons ago, and he actually was a starter last year before khedira and marchisio recovered from injuries. He is technical guy, also really athletic and is quite good on the ball, also he likes to run forward and join teammates in attack. Out of Juve's backup/rotation players like rincon and sturaro, he is better than them and is 4th choise midfielder. The thing is, because Allegri chose to use 2 man midfield, there is no space for the type of guy he is, the board is activelly searching for a muscular, ball-winning midfielder (like Wanyama lets say), and Lemina is obviously not that type of player.

 

Although Lemina is not the champions league finalists caliber of player, he is really good and still not at the peak of his potential. 20Mil euros is nothing to be worried about, its the thing with English clubs - everyone will try to milk and english club because of the tv deals and other stuff that makes everyone think that english clubs are rich.

 

I expect him really go along with Romeu

Yes, I believe part of his limits in Italy is that you have to be very patient and the game over in serie a is very methodical and tactical, while he could really use open spaces and deep runs, so EPL should be suitable for him and I am personally very interested to see him play. Also former Juve players usually doing good in england, Pereyra, Giaccherini (to some extent lol), so there is real hope that this still only 23yo lad could do well
